CSRF防护: 虽然直接读取会话数据不直接涉及CSRF(跨站请求伪造),但如果React应用随后将这些数据用于修改操作,应确保所有关键操作都受到CSRF令牌的保护。
因此,在使用其返回值之前,务必进行错误检查,例如使用 if ($imageInfo === false)。
使用死锁检测机制: 某些数据库或分布式锁服务提供死锁检测机制,可以自动检测并解决死锁。
学习Git协作流程:分支管理、Code Review、CI/CD,适应团队开发节奏。
请使用 R, G 或 B。
核心目标是在高并发场景下保护服务不被压垮,同时合理分配资源,提升整体可用性。
别盲目设大,也别忽视背压风险。
只要合理配置连接池、规范使用 ORM 或原生操作,并注意服务间的数据边界,PHP 微服务对接数据库并不复杂,但容易忽略资源回收细节,务必重视连接生命周期管理。
我们可以利用 range() 函数生成数字序列,并结合 * 运算符解包序列进行打印。
视频流导航机制解析 在现代web应用中,视频播放器为了提供流畅的用户体验,特别是支持用户在视频中自由拖动进度条(即“导航”或“快进快退”),通常会利用http协议的range头部。
57 查看详情 打开模式需包含 std::ios::ate,使文件指针初始位于末尾。
自定义哈希函数(如有必要):对于复合键,组合多个字段的哈希值,避免冲突。
控件支持: 并非所有 Tkinter 控件都天然支持 scrollregion 或 yview_scroll 方法。
使用方括号 [T any] 声明类型参数。
这时候,我会选择使用Ondrej Sury的PPA。
服务器端在处理用户请求时,必须重新验证该操作是否合法,例如检查用户是否已经“Applied”过。
鉴于动态数组内存可能重新分配与Buffer Protocol要求内存稳定性的冲突,文章提出并详细阐述了一种符合Python惯例的解决方案:在Buffer对象被持有期间,阻止底层数组的内存重分配操作。
适用于配置列表或静态测试数据。
在Python中,没有像其他编程语言那样的严格私有属性机制,但可以通过命名约定和名称改写(name mangling)来实现属性的“私有化”。
此步骤将相邻的2比特组进行交换。
本文链接:http://www.douglasjamesguitar.com/930515_386b89.html